Abstract

This paper presents a study on the effects of pressure angle on tooth deflection and root stress. The analyses of tooth deflection and bending moment at root fillet due to a concentrated load on a gear tooth with various pressure angles were carried out by the finite difference method (FDM) and the results were compared with those measured. The validity of this analysis method was confirmed and the effects of pressure angle on the tooth deflection and bending moment were made considerably clear. The approximate equations for the deflection and bending moment due to a concentrated load on a gear tooth with various pressure angles were derived on the basis on the calculated and measured results.
